No two people ever see the same rainbow, even if they are standing side by side. The center of the rainbow arc sits on an imaginary line stretching from your eye to the sun. Since your eyes and those of someone else’s cannot be in the same place simultaneously, no one sees the exact same rainbow.1 God’s promises, His ways are past finding out!
